Quant Capital is seeking a Professional Services Consultant based in London, UK. The ideal candidate should possess strong analytical and problem-solving skills with a technical, mathematic, or scientific degree. Experience in SQL, Java, or related technologies is crucial, along with the ability to read object-oriented code. This full-time role offers a competitive compensation package ranging from £40K to £65K, although visa sponsorship is not provided.

How to prepare for a job interview at Quant Capital
✨Know Your Tech Inside Out
Make sure you brush up on your SQL and Java skills before the interview. Be prepared to discuss specific projects where you've used these technologies, and don't shy away from coding challenges or technical questions that may come your way.
✨Show Off Your Problem-Solving Skills
Quant Capital is looking for someone with strong analytical abilities. Think of examples from your past experiences where you've tackled complex problems.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your answers and showcase your thought process.
✨Understand Object-Oriented Programming
Since reading object-oriented code is part of the job, make sure you're comfortable with concepts like classes, inheritance, and polymorphism. You might be asked to explain these concepts or even analyse a piece of code during the interview.
